I am sure there are plenty of people who can relate. I don't hate the game of soccer, but I do wish I never started allowing my girls to play Competitive Club soccer. It is expensive and very time consuming.
Heres how it goes you have try-outs first week in July and then practices start right up then they play up until Christmas break and then start practicing the first part of January and don't stop until end of June. So basically they play non stop all year long!!!!! During Christmas break they usually hit you up to have them play some indoor soccer. Your family vacations are when you have tournamnets cause well you can't plan them because of SOCCER. No matter how cold or hot the weather gets they have them practice. Some of the parents live breath and eat soccer and think having them play competitive soccer is going to get them the soccer scholarship for college. Alot of parents are lead to beleive that the recruiters only come out the clubs to scout the kids, but they do go to the high schools also. Besides not every one of the kids playing club are going to get scholarships. I just wonder what happened to letting our kids play for fun? As long as my girls are having fun playing that's all that matters to me! I have seen parents yell at their kids for not making goals or letting a girl get by them. Parents take it way to serious and push the kids to the point that they don't enjoy playing and they quit.
